SpletTracheostomy tubes can cause the skin to develop granulation tissue (excess new tissue) in and around the opening to the stoma. This can cause bleeding and can sometimes make it difficult to change the tube. ... This is the opening made at the front of the neck through which the tracheostomy tube is placed. SpletTracheostomy and Laryngectomy Tracheostomy. A tracheostomy is where an opening (stoma) is created at the front of your neck so a tube can be inserted into the windpipe (trachea) to help you breathe. Laryngectomy. A laryngectomy involves the removal of the larynx and separation of the airway from the mouth, nose and oesophagus.
